将ASP.net APP部署到没有源代码的azure Web应用程序

时间:2017-12-19 17:09:03

标签: asp.net azure azure-web-sites

我是一台专用机器,至少有6个不同的asp.net 4.5应用程序,其中开发人员部署了编译版本。这个应用程序现在都运行良好,但我无法访问源代码。

现在,我想将此应用程序部署到Azure,而不是部署到Azure Web App Service。它可以吗?

提前致谢!!!

2 个答案:

答案 0 :(得分:1)

很可能。没有更多信息,我们无法肯定地说。

您需要将现有根目录/目录中的所有文件FTP到新的Web App。如果它是一个普通的ASP.NET Web应用程序并且没有任何依赖性问题(例如其他服务器上的数据库,您无法移动或通过防火墙挖洞),它应该可以工作。

答案 1 :(得分:0)

有很多考虑因素。例如,如果应用程序依赖于特定的驱动器号,那么您将无法安装这些驱动器。

这只是一个示例,您可以查看对Web Apps施加的限制:https://github.com/projectkudu/kudu/wiki/Azure-Web-App-sandbox

最好的方法是创建一个新站点,部署文件,看看有什么中断。